Certified Nursing Assistant Training Program: This paid program is offered at the Geneva General Hospital campus. Each program runs 4 weeks with a total of 137 hours of classroom and clinical instruction. Weekly evaluations are completed and reviewed with each trainee to review their progress in meeting the program objectives, goals and learning the required resident care skills. 80% or better on daily quizzes and the final exam is required. Upon successful completion of the program, a NYS evaluator will test each trainee on clinical skills and a written test is required. Notification of the written test results is sent to the trainee in the mail from NYS. While awaiting the state test results, the trainee is able to work with a mentor on their assigned unit. This mentorship program pairs you up with an experienced CNA to make a smooth transition from "trainee" to CNA. Ability to read, write and communicate effectively in English is required. The CNA Training Program is conducted on the day shift. Upon certification, you will move into the CNA position being held for you. All CNA's with Finger Lakes Health are required to work one of the following: day/evening shift rotation, day/night shift rotation, straight evenings or straight nights. Every other weekend and holiday rotation is also required. Please indicate on your application which shifts you are available to work. Contact Mary Granger. Advanced Manufacturing Machinist Training: Searching for a career path? Join the exciting world of advanced manufacturing! Well-paying high-tech jobs in our area are waiting for skilled employees. This six-month program, prepares participants for immediate employment by obtaining skills training to become machinists on the way to a successful career in advanced manufacturing. The program will focus on developing skills in safe operation of machine tools such as lathes, mills, grinders and drill presses, with an emphasis on setting up and running CNC machines and precision measuring equipment. CLASS REQUIREMENTS – Advanced Manufacturing Machinists MUST: Be 18 years old, Have a high school diploma or GED, Have a Valid NYS driver’s license, Be a US citizen, Clear drug screen. Tuition - $3500.00. All course materials are provided (tuition subject to change without notice)

COURSE CONTENT Robotics Metallurgy Technical Math Geometric Dimensioning Machine Shop Safety Engineering Drawing Lab Instruction CNC Mill and Lathe If this sounds like the career for you contact FLCC Professional Development and Continuing Education at: 585-785-1906. Enter the field of advanced manufacturing technology! Well-paying high-tech jobs in our area are waiting for skilled employees. This twelve week training program is designed to provide the introductory skills and knowledge required to perform in the following entry level job opportunities: industrial-mechanical operators, automation operators, electrical-mechanical operators, fabricators and assemblers. This program prepares you for a career in the field of manufacturing where advanced technical skills are needed to perform various functions with precise specifications. CLASS REQUIREMENTS – Mechatronic Technology participants MUST: Be 18 years old, Have a high school diploma or GED, Have a Valid NYS driver’s license, Clear drug screen. Tuition - $4000.00. All course materials are provided (tuition subject to change without notice, tuition assistance for those meeting eligibility)

COURSE CONTENT Lockout/Tagout Basic Metrology/Measurement OSHA 10 Gen Industry Safety Print Reading IPC-610 Certification Mechanical Fundamentals J-STD 001 Certification Basic Electrical Theory Technical Math 1 & 2 Intro to Precision Manufacturing

Starting salary for an entry level employee in the industry of mechatronic technology is $11.00 to $14.00. Those that demonstrate advanced skills completing the program may start at higher rates.
